Full Ingredient List

Enriched wheat flour (unbleached flour, malted barley flour, niacin, reduced iron, thiamin mononitrate, riboflavin, folic acid), unsalted butter (cream, natural falvor), water, whole eggs (whole eggs, citric acid), sugar, milk (milk, ascorbic acid, vitamin d), yeast, brown sugar, cinnamon, dough conditioners (vital wheat gluten, xanthan gum, yeast, ascorbic acid, enzymes), custard cream (whey, modified potato starch, beta carotene (for color)), salt (salt, yellow frussiate of soda), yeast. topped with rum rum flavored glaze (white icing (sugar, water, wheat glucose syrup, mono & diglycerdies (emulsifier)), water, natural rum flavor).
